Hospitalist - Nurse Practitioner or Physician Assistant - St. Cloud Hospital

part of CentraCare

Job Description

As a Hospitalist at St. Cloud Hospital, you will be part of an important team that provides patient care- 24 hours a day, seven days a week. You will have the privilege of seeing patients who are counting on you to be readily available to them and their family members to provide care, answer questions and offer resources. The provider hired in this role will join our hospitalist team of 55 physicians and 10 Advanced Practice Providers.

 

About Our Practice Setting:
Our Advanced Practice Hospitalists work autonomously on the Observation Unit and work collaboratively with the hospitalist physicians on medical units, progressive units, neuro units, cardiac care units and bone and joint units.

 

SCHEDULE: 0.9 FTE - 12-hour shifts between the hours of 6:00am-6:30pm and 11:00 am-11:30pm. Every 3rd weekend and rotating holidays.

 

Requirements:

  • Completion of a formal nurse practitioner or physician assistant program approved by a national accrediting agency
  • Certified as a Nurse Practitioner or a Physician Assistant
  • Current or pending licensure in the State of Minnesota
  • BLS Certification
  •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) 6 months, required

  3 years direct patient care experience in an acute care environment such as Critical Care, ER, Hospital Medicine or other inpatient specialty required.

 

Pay and Benefits

  1. Starting pay begins at $123,281.60 per year; exact wage determined by years of related experience
  2. Salary range: $123,281.60 - $158,225.60 per year
  3. Salary and salary range are based on a 1.0 FTE, reduced FTE will result in a prorated offer rate
  4. Full-time benefits: medical, dental, PTO, retirement, employee discounts and more!
